Output 3c91e96cd3d331e1cf5e98161ad3a25398fa8fec709c2d79f8c6e22f9b75a6d4:1

value
1795414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03ebed2dbf82ac9ac5eb2d6892436457ef4dc9b5 OP_EQUAL
address
M8FttTuygyb8aTDpdiYCTZRxDguHyzRLvR
transaction
3c91e96cd3d331e1cf5e98161ad3a25398fa8fec709c2d79f8c6e22f9b75a6d4
spent
true